Mr. Atul Chandra, App ====================================================== CORAM: HONOURABLE MR. JUSTICE KHATIM REZA ORAL ORDER 13-06-2022 Heard learned counsel for the petitioner and learned A.P.P. for the State.
Let the defect(s), if any, be removed within four weeks from today.
The petitioner seeks regular bail in connection with Jadiya P.S. Case No. 141 of 2019 instituted for the offences punishable under Sections 450, 341, 342, 326, 307, 302, 120(B) and 34 of the Indian Penal Code and 27 of the Arms Act.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the petitioner is in custody since 20.11.2021, is a person with clean antecedent and charge-sheet has been submitted in the case. Learned counsel for the petitioner submits that the informant who is the wife of the deceased has stated that on 08.08.2019 in the morning, seven accused persons on two
Patna High Court CR. MISC. No.5980 of 2022(2) dt.13-06-2022 2/3 motorcycles came and fired upon her husband, resulting in his death.
It has been submitted by the learned counsel for the petitioner that petitioner is neither named in the F.I.R. nor put on Test Identification Parade (T.I.P). The name of the petitioner has surfaced in this case on the basis of confessional statement of one co-accused namely, Anil Sah before police. Further, it is submitted by the learned counsel for the petitioner that similarly situated three accused persons, including Anil Sah on whose confessional statement the petitioner was made accused in this case, have been granted bail by this Hon'ble Court. It is submitted that co-accused namely, Anil Sah has been granted bail by this Hon'ble Court vide Cr. Misc. No. 5852 of 2020 order dated 01.06.2020 and other two accused whose details are mentioned in paragraph 10 of the bail application. Learned A.P.P. for the State vehemently opposes the prayer for regular bail of the petitioner.
Considering the fact that the petitioner is in custody since 20.11.2021, charge-sheet has been submitted in the case and the petitioner is a person with clean antecedent, let the petitioner above named be released on bail on furnishing bail bond of Rs. 10,000/- (Rupees Ten Thousand only) with two
Patna High Court CR. MISC. No.5980 of 2022(2) dt.13-06-2022 3/3 sureties of the like amount each to the satisfaction of learned A.C.J.M-V, Supaul in connection with Jadiya P.S. Case No. 141 of 2019.
